I feel kind of lame for asking , but does anyone know the name of the font that the Festool logo is written in?  Am looking to make some decals for my tanos systainers and would like to use the font.  Appreciate any help you can give! 
 
The nearest I can find would be "Eurostile Bold Extended #2":

[attachthumb=1]

It's not an exact match, as the Festool logo has all the square corners rounded off slightly.

I came upon this post and looked up the Eurostile font that was recommended.  It appears to be $35 to buy the font, which is cheaper than most accessories.  But I wanted to share an option that I found in Google's open source fonts that appears to be just about as good, and it's free. 

The font is called 'Orbitron' and I got the best match by setting the font weight to 'Black 900'.  Here's is a link to the font sample:
